Understanding the Skill Tree Basics

Each skill tree in Grow A Garden revolves around a different aspect of gameplay—resource gathering, plant mutation, environmental control, pest defense, companion management, and more. What makes things interesting is how the skill trees synergize with one another. The game doesn’t limit you to a single path, which means you can mix defensive strategies with passive growth buffs or combine rare seed crafting with advanced composting techniques.


Before diving into specific builds, it’s important to align your tree choices with your garden goals. Are you trying to build a fast-income herb farm, breed exotic flowers, or maybe raise rare pets? Your strategy will dictate your build.

2. The Eco Manager

Trees Used: Environmental Control + Pest Defense + Soil Engineering

A great choice for players who want minimal interference. This combination emphasizes passive resistance to pests and weeds, automatically adjusting the environment for maximum plant compatibility.


3. The Mutator’s Path

Trees Used: Mutation Mechanics + Resource Control + Rarity Boost

4. The Efficient Farmer

Trees Used: Quick Harvest + Compost Mastery + Seed Replication

Perfect for resource-focused players. This setup speeds up growth cycles, improves compost conversion, and generates bonus seeds for future use or trading. It’s a solid pick for players running multiple garden plots or aiming to maximize profits.


5. The Companion Keeper

Trees Used: Pet Care + Emotional Bonding + Companion Utility

If you’re into roleplaying or like to build your garden around your pets, this is a wholesome and surprisingly effective combination. Not only do pets gain passive benefits for your garden, but they can also assist with gathering and defense tasks.


Tips for Combining Skill Trees



Balance active and passive bonuses. Some trees are designed for micromanagers, while others are set-and-forget types. Mixing both can reduce your need to constantly babysit your garden.




Experimentation is rewarded. Unlike some games that punish you for misallocating skills, Grow A Garden offers flexible respec options. Don’t be afraid to test new paths.
